如何在 SQL 中获取当前文化

Tah*_*hir 3 sql sql-server-2008

有没有办法使用 SQL 查询来了解当前的文化?更具体地说,是否有任何 SQL 系统函数可以返回当前国家/地区名称

Sql*_*Zim 6

在 SQL Server 中:

要获取当前会话的语言设置,并查看按语言隐式设置的设置:

select @@language;

select * 
from syslanguages 
where name = @@language;
Run Code Online (Sandbox Code Playgroud)

rextester 演示:http://rextester.com/WVB84402